 Nazarene Missions International – Children’s Mission Study Topics for 2011-2012

 

September: Africa – An Overview

Goal: To help children understand Africa is a diverse continent with many young people who have needs similar to their own.


Focus: An overview of Africa provides glimpses into its culture and shows how the gospel impacts the children who live there.


Scripture: “I am the light of the world. Whoever follows me will never walk in darkness, but will have the light of life” (John 8:12)

 

 

October: Cape Verde

Goal: To help children understand God calls people from all countries to serve as missionaries..


Focus: The story of Eugenio [yew-JEEN-ee-oh} Duarte [DWAHRT] tells how God called hi, as a young African boy and then led him to become a missionary leader on the Africa Region and then a general superintendent.


Scripture: “Come, follow me,' Jesus said, 'and I will make you fishers of men'” (Matthew 4:19)


November: Swaziland

Goal: To help children realize God gives all people unique talents and abilities.


Focus: Education is not taken for granted in Swaziland, The Church of the Nazarene operates many schools in order to educate and share the gospel with children.


Scripture: “You created my inmost being; you knit me together in my mother's womb. I praise you because I am fearfully and wonderfully made; your works are wonderful, I know that full well” (Psalm 139:13-14)


December: Zambia

Goal: To inform children of ways Nazarene Compassionate Ministries helps orphans in Zambia who suffer as a result of AIDS.


Focus: Nazarene Compassionate Ministries is helping hundreds of orphaned children and their caregivers throughout Africa due to the ongoing crisis brought on by AIDS pandemic.


Scripture: “Let the children come yo me, and do not hinder them, for the kingdom of heaven belongs to such as these” (Matthew 19:14)


January: Kenya

Goal: To help children know God has a plan for their lives and may call some of them to serve as missionaries.


Focus: Tim eby, a missionary in Africa, was called by God to serve others in a unique way.


Scripture: “For I know the plans I have for you.” declares the Lord, “plans to prosper you and not to harm you, plans to give you hope and a future” (Jeremiah 29:11)


February: Ethiopia

Goal: To make children aware that most missionaries musr have language training in order to serve in other countries.


Focus: Language training can be challenging and difficult for the missionaries family and sometimes affects the way they live in another country.


Scripture: “I have raised you up for this very purpose, that I might show you my power and that my name might be proclaimed in all the earth” (Exodus 9:16)


March: Uganda

Goal: To help children understand the importance of working together, sharing what God has given to them, and serving others.


Focus: The Christian community helps people who live in refugee camps.


Scripture: “All the believers were together and had everything in common. Selling their possessions and goods, they gave to anyone as he had need. Every day they continued to meet together in the temple courts. They broke bread in their homes and ate together with glad and sincere hearts, praising God and enjoying the favor of all the people. And the Lord added to their number daily those who were being saved” (Acts 2:44-47)


April: Cote d'lvoire

Goal: To help children understand the importance of telling people about Jesus and showing His love.


Focus: Nazarenes in Cote d'lvoire show God's love as they tell people about Jesus at the Nazarene health center.


Scripture: “Dear children, let us not love with words or tongue but with actions and in truth” (1 John 3:18)


May: Benin

Goal: To help children learn how Nazarenes start churches in other countries.


Focus: Missionaries and African Nazarenes worked together to “plant” the Church of the Nazarene in the country of Benin.


Scripture: “The gospel must first be preached to all nations” (John 8:12)


June: South Africa

Goal: To help children understand it is good to build friendships with people from other cultures.


Focus: Missionaries in South Africa have to learn how to work with people from many culture backgrounds.


Scripture: “Thus the heavens and the earth were completed in all their vast array” (Genesis 2:1)


July: Mozambique

Goal: To help children learn more about Mozambique and how we can respond with compassion to the needs of its people.


Focus: The Flood of 2000 tells about the loss, fear, and needs of common people in Mozambique.


Scripture: “I command you to be openhanded toward your brothers and toward the poor and needy” (Deuteronomy 15:11)


August: Madagascar

Goal: To help children love and understand God as a loving Father who has a particular concern for orphans.


Focus: The church's work in Madagascar includes caring for children who are without parents.


Scripture: “Religion that God our Father accepts as pure and faultless is this: to look after orphans and widows in their distress and to keep oneself from being polluted by the world” (James 1:27)
